Transaction e2c7bfc907ba95b147bb66a501b64d3ede98e7d86bb990b73b209de5ec96e820
1 Input
1 Outputs
- e2c7bfc907ba95b147bb66a501b64d3ede98e7d86bb990b73b209de5ec96e820:0
value 3978410
address bc1q252sh9hu9h24wche20vtq5c36jc2el3fev7sfd